Justin is the principal in the scenario where he hires Miguel to sell a baseball glove, with Miguel acting as the agent.
Step-by-step explanation:
Justin, in this scenario, is considered to be the principal because he is the one who has hired Miguel to perform a service on his behalf, which is the sale of a baseball glove. Miguel acts as Justin's agent, carrying out the task of selling the baseball glove for an agreed compensation of $100. In the world of business and contracts, the person who delegates authority to another to perform certain tasks is called the principal, while the one who carries out these tasks is called the agent.
